These are some of the top analyst upgrades, downgrades, and initiations seen from Wall Street research calls this Thursday morning.
Alcatel-Lucent (NYSE: ALU) Maintained Underperform at Credit Suisse.
Campbell Soup Co. (NYSE: CPB) named Bear of the Day with Neutral rating at Zacks.
Community Health Systems, Inc. (NYSE: CYH) Started as Hold at Jefferies.
Credit Suisse Group (NYSE: CS) Cut to Sell at SocGen.
Forest Laboratories Inc. (NYSE: FRX) Raised to Outperform at Credit Suisse.
Goldcorp Inc. (NYSE: GG) Cut to Underweight at HSBC.
Intel Corporation (NASDAQ: INTC) Cut to Neutral at Roth Capital.
LDK Solar Co., Ltd. (NYSE: LDK) Started as Neutral at Roth Capital.
Microsoft Corporation (NASDAQ: MSFT) Cut estimates ahead of earnings season at Credit Suisse.
OpenTable, Inc. (NASDAQ: OPEN) Cut to Neutral at BofA/ML.
PennyMac Mortgage Investment Trust (NYSE: PMT) Started as Buy at Citigroup.
Tenet Healthcare Corporation (NYSE: THC) Raised to Buy at Jefferies.
Tesoro Corporation (NYSE: TSO) named as Bull of the Day with Outperform rating at Zacks.
True Religion Apparel Inc. (NASDAQ: TRLG) Started as Buy at BB&T.
